CAIRO, JANUARY 20, NOYAN TAPAN. The presentaion of the book
"Armenian-Egyptian Views. About Politics and Cultural Heritage"
(in Arabic) by Perch Terzian, an Armenian Egyptian public figure,
chairman of the AGBU Cairo board, took place at the Armenian embassy
in Egypt on January 18.

The book that P. Terzian presents to the Arab reader is a collection
of nearly 40 articles on Armenian-Arab links, the Armenian Genocide,
the Nagorno Karabakh problem and other problems of the Armenian
people’s history and culture.

According to the RA MFA Press and Information Department, the
Armenian ambassador to Egypt Ruben Karapetian made a speech at
the event. Underlining the importance of the book’s publication,
he expressed a high opinion about the work done by the author in
the course of many years and his contribution to the development of
Armenian-Egyptian relations.
